Long hair

Long, neat hair is the pride of women. In the old days it was seen as a symbol of freedom. People thought it had magical powers, so often they made amulets of them.,

Dreams about beautiful long hair symbolize strength, freedom and prosperity. It can also be associated with erotic experiences.

Detailed meaning:

